Abstract

The article is devoted to the problem of linguistic - legal study of products of speech activity that have signs of spreading false information - slander. The author's technique (parametric triangulation) is presented, which can be used when conducting the corresponding forensic expertise. The essence of the technique is the combination of the parametrization method and the principles of triangulation. The expert work algorithm includes the establishment of parameters that identify an offense committed verbally and their further study, a feature of which is the use of several methods to solve one task. Comparison of the obtained results makes it possible to increase the reliability and visibility of the procedure for special study of language material, as well as to minimize the risks of making an expert error.
 A model for using the methodology in conducting a forensic linguistic study of a text for the presence of signs of slander in its content is presented: identification parameters (factual content, object structure, type of information, information dissemination channel) are determined and a set of methods for their expert study is substantiated.
